What is a PIE file?

A .PIE file can have many different uses. The most common legitimate uses are interactive prototype projects created with ProtoPie and input device mapping scripts, such as the GlovePIE Controller Script created by Carl Kenner. Other systems use the .PIE format for Italian Certified Email Receipts, Dell firmware update packages, and Android Position-Independent Executable files. Additionally, some ransomware programs, like Magniber, add the .PIE extension to encrypted files. How to open PIE files?

You need different software depending on the file origin. You can open UI prototypes with ProtoPie. If the file is a GlovePIE Controller Script, it is stored in standard text format and opens in plain text editors. Dell update packages are compressed ZIP archives that you can extract with 7-Zip. Game models and compiled game data require specific 3D software or game engines.

Why did all my files change to .PIE?

If your documents and photos suddenly have a .PIE extension, your system was likely infected by the Magniber ransomware. Do not delete them; seek cybersecurity assistance to explore decryption options.

Can I open a Dell PIE file?

Yes. Dell Update Packages with a .PIE extension are often ZIP-compressed archives. You can extract them using tools like 7-Zip or analyze them with viewer.online/pie.

Are PIE files safe?

It depends on the origin. While prototype files and controller scripts are generally safe, .PIE is also used for Android executables and ransomware-encrypted files.
